Job Description

Human Resources Manager – Contract

CALSTART

• Administer and maintain compliance with federal, state, and local employment laws, with emphasis on California regulations (wage and hour, leave laws, meal/rest periods, classification, etc.) • Execute and manage California Alternate Work Schedule (AWS) processes, including documentation, opt-in tracking, election requirements, and compliance monitoring. • Handle employee relations matters, conduct investigations, and prepare documentation for corrective actions and terminations. • Update and distribute HR policies, procedures, and handbook revisions. • Support audits and compliance reporting as needed. • Maintain workforce data including headcount tracking, utilization reports, and position control. • Support leadership with workforce planning data and reporting. • Assist in updating job descriptions and organizational charts. • Track workforce metrics and provide operational reports to leadership. • Serve as primary HRIS administrator for ADP Workforce Now (or similar ADP platform). • Maintain data accuracy within ADP including job changes, status updates, and reporting fields. • Generate regular and ad hoc HR reports (headcount, turnover, leave tracking, compliance metrics). • Utilize project management tools (e.g., Asana, Monday.com, Smartsheet, Jira) to track HR initiatives and deadlines. • Identify and recommend process improvements within HR systems to enhance operational efficiency.

Job Requirements

  • Bachelor’s degree in Human Resources, Business Administration, or related field
  • 5+ years of hands-on HR experience
  • Strong working knowledge of California employment law
  • Experience administering Alternate Work Schedules (AWS)
  • Experience supporting competency-based performance management
  • Experience coordinating or administering 9-Box talent review processes
  • Advanced proficiency in ADP (Workforce Now preferred)
  • Strong HRIS data management and reporting skills
  • Experience in nonprofit and/or startup environments
  • Strong documentation, organization, and execution skills
  • Ability to manage multiple priorities with attention to detail.
